WebNormal urine acidic-to-alkaline levels range from 4.5 to 8 pH. Urine that is under 5 pH is considered acidic, with urine measuring at 8 pH or higher is alkaline (basic). High alkaline causes cloudy urine. Other possible causes for cloudy urine include: Dehydration. Kidney leakage (chyluria). Infection. High fruit and vegetable diet. WebHaving trace amounts of ketones in your urine during pregnancy isn't usually a cause for worry. The easiest way to test for ketones is to use test strips that change color when it comes in contact with your pee. In most cases, you can manage ketone levels with diet and lifestyle changes or with medication. phor and don https://bioforcene.com

WebWhy is a urine analysis important during pregnancy? A urine test is used to assess bladder or kidney infections, diabetes, dehydration, and Preeclampsia by screening for high levels of sugars, proteins, ketones, and bacteria.
